A delegation led by Margareta Cederfelt, Chairperson of the India-Sweden Friendship Group in the Swedish Parliament, met with Harivansh Narayan Singh, Deputy Chairman of the Rajya Sabha, in New Delhi. The meeting took place at the Parliament House Complex.
Harivansh Narayan Singh welcomed the delegation and praised the strong and friendly relations between India and Sweden. He highlighted the shared democratic values and growing collaborations in trade, investment, and technology. Since 2014, numerous high-level meetings, including those at the Prime Ministerial level, have taken place, reflecting the commitment of both nations to deepen their engagement.
India is a major trading partner for Sweden in Asia, with significant bilateral trade in goods and services. Harivansh acknowledged the long-standing presence of Swedish companies in India and their contributions to initiatives like "Make in India" and research and development. He encouraged more Swedish businesses to explore India's market and manufacturing ecosystem.
Both sides reaffirmed their commitment to sustainability and industrial decarbonization through the Leadership Group for Industry Transition (LeadIT 2.0). The discussions emphasized collaboration in clean energy, green technology, and sustainable practices. Harivansh also appreciated the cultural ties, noting the popularity of Indian arts, yoga, and Ayurveda in Sweden, and the increasing number of Indian professionals and students in the country.
The meeting concluded with a commitment to foster closer parliamentary engagement and expand collaboration in various sectors. Harivansh extended his best wishes to the Swedish delegation for a productive visit, reaffirming the shared vision for a stronger partnership.
Members of Parliament Sujeet Kumar, Mahua Maji, G.K. Vasan, Milind Murli Deora, and P.C. Mody, Secretary-General of the Rajya Sabha, were also present.
The Rajya Sabha is one of the two houses of the Parliament of India. It is also known as the Council of States and represents the states and union territories of India.
The Deputy Chairman is a senior official in the Rajya Sabha who assists the Chairman in conducting the proceedings of the house. Harivansh Narayan Singh is the current Deputy Chairman.
